    Jaxi - I'm so sorry about the Synarel not working. It didnt work for kim either, hence the lucrin injections this time. At least you didnt get to egg pick up stage and ovulate early like kim did. I gather your FS is keen on doing a down reg cycle. I asked our FS about why one would do that kind of cycle rather than a flare cycle (starting lucrin on day 1) and he said he just does what works for him best. But he also said that he thinks other doctors do it so they can try and control EVERYTHING about the timing of your cycle to avoid egg pick ups on the weekends etc.... maybe ask your FS about having a flare cycle instead of a down reg cycle so you will have less time on lucrin.
